Output 6399a1ac9769e8a907fe8333fdf48dab481d73b1b36d54963d0ad3177ca93594:0

value
29307877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c3541b5cd3594c6e25c08256c4e7bb7480dbb69 OP_EQUAL
address
3Fvy8oqSTw2C4o7Rz2x2dx43pkKeTdzYmX
transaction
6399a1ac9769e8a907fe8333fdf48dab481d73b1b36d54963d0ad3177ca93594
spent
true